Process

From an overview to a prioritized roadmap.

01

Starting Point

Identify processes, systems, data sources, pain points, and goals.

02

Use Cases

Gather ideas, refine them, and organize them by user group and business relevance.

03

Rating

Assess benefits, effort, data quality, integrations, risks, and governance.

04

Roadmap

Identify specific next steps, a pilot proposal, and the order of implementation.

What You Receive

A documented basis for the next budget decision.

You receive a prioritised list of the assessed scenarios, an evaluation of value, effort, data readiness and risks, and a recommended sequence.

A concrete next step is defined for the most useful starting point, such as the quotation process assessment for technical quotations, a readiness phase or a focused pilot. Initiatives that should not be pursued for now are documented as well.
